Orthoimage mosaics presume radiometric adaptation of the individual images, which is referred to as relative radiometric
normalization (RRN). This paper presents an in-house developed RRN approach that aims for optimal adaptation
of large blocks of Leica ADS line-scanner imagery for subsequent mosaicking. It assumes orthorectified and
radiometrically preprocessed input image data – with camera calibration, atmospheric and BRDF corrections applied
as described in a companion paper – but still allows for the adaptation of bigger radiometric differences. The RRN
model incorporates the adaptation of brightness and contrast, both varying throughout each image according to
location-dependent polynomials.
